Latest Patents
Ye'ela Scop holds a patent for "Systems and methods for delivering implantable devices across an atrial septum." This patent describes a delivery apparatus that includes a first catheter and a hub with engagers designed to engage with an expandable end of a shunt. The apparatus is capable of regulating blood pressure between a patient's left and right atrium. The inventive devices aim to reduce left atrial pressure, increase cardiac output, and relieve pulmonary congestion, among other benefits. These devices are particularly useful for treating conditions such as heart failure and myocardial infarction.
